Logo Design Brief
LadderUp is looking for a high quality and professional logo for their Career Services website and letterheads.
LadderUp provides career progression services to professionals looking to move job roles or move companies. Our target audience is professionals ages 25-50. These people will predominantly be engineers, accountants, business analysts, administrators and middle managers. The company is based in Australia, but needs to be appropriate for other English speaking countries.
We desire a logo that is professional, elegant and simple, but not so conservative as to be boring.
LadderUp is one word, yet the “U” needs to be a capital. Having the brand name legible is imperative, though the name can be complemented with a stylised image/design/shape.
We are leaning towards blues being the predominant colours, with perhaps highlights in black, gold or silver. We are more than happy however to have designs submitted in all varieties of colours, so don’t let the above colours hinder your creative flair.
